>> No.7596209

Will try to give constructive critiques to oc lunar fits based on their lunarcore elements.

>>7590654
Shoes are good. Lots of straps and of course they are white. Pants are loose and tapered at the cuff, again good. But if they were grey would work better. Tee/tank in blue is a good compliment to lunar. Jacket is too tech, it should be more baggy and perhaps without a hood. But the material looks interesting.

>>7592121
Shoes: again good. Pants are an improvement here because they are grey, but an even lighter grey might work better. Bagginess with a taper is the key. White tank layered under a distressed, oversized gray tee is another good lunar staple. The 80's was a influential time in films for the lunarcore aesthetic so I think tight tees are out. A gray or off white piece of outwear would be perfect.

>>7594202
The shoes are good, basic and nice color. The pants are a little too tight, a looser silhouette that creates more abstract size and angles would help. The color is ok, but would be better in blue with those boots. The tee seems to fitted, size up and perhaps layer underneath it. The jacket is a big problem, imo. Yellow isn't anti-lunar but but combined with olive it's throwing off the bottom half. A looser fit is needed and the hoody references a sports training jacket more than the military.

>> No.7600856

>>7590856

have this exact jacket and would not recommend.

the fabric is noisy and has the movement of a trash bag. you literally feel and look like you're walking around in exactly that. to top it off, the print cracks and fades quickly, even if you wear it with great care which kind of defeats the point of buying something made with Tyvek.

does anyone have suggestions on a lunar trucker jacket?

>> No.7603842

>>7603287
The Levi's commuter trucker is actually pretty sweet. Doesn't immediately look or feel like denim, shitload of pockets, and the reflective triangles/venting help keep it technical.
